EduArt Roadshow
EduArt Roadshow takes prospective collectors to discover various approaches to running an art collection.
This six-month programme follows the EduArt Start course: you can only do the Roadshow if you’ve gone through the Start. Thanks to that, you already know the art market context. EduArt Roadshow teaches you the practical collecting steps. You’ll learn about the acquisition process, artwork documentation and collection maintenance. You’ll understand how to define your goals and set the budget. All that while visiting vast art collections of the most significant Czech collectors, whose door is rarely open. The programme’s name indicates its nature: it’s a roadshow. We’ll travel across the country to visit experienced art collectors and artists’ studios. Each month – one journey. And with each journey – more knowledge.
